Science and Culture: At the nexus of music and medicine, some see treatments for disease

A new Science and Culture article in PNAS highlights recent and ongoing research regarding the role of music in treating disease, including studies on music interventions for Parkinson’s from the lab of BRAMS co-director Simone Dalla Bella.
